Hadith #2808
The Book of Hajj · Narrated by Abdul 'Aziz bin Muhammad al-Daruradi عبد العزيز بن محمد الدراوردي, Ishaq bin Ibrahim bin Muhammad إسحاق بن إبراهيم بن محمد, Rabi'ya bin Abi 'Abdur Rahman

“We went out with the Messenger of Allah not thinking of anything but Hajj. When we came to Makkah we circumambulated the house, then the Messenger of Allah told those who have not brought a Hadi to exit Ihram. So those who have not brought a Hadi exited Ihram. His wives had not brought a HIad so They exited Ihram too.” Aishah said: “My menses came so I did not circumambulate the Hous. On the night of Al-Hasbab (the twelfth night of Dhul-Hajjah) I said” “O Messenger of Allah, the people are going back having done Umrah and Hajj, But I am going back having done only Hajj. He said: ‘Did you not perform Tawaf when we came to Makkah?’ I said: ‘No.’ He said: ‘Then go with your brother to At-Tanim and enter Ihram for Umrah then we will meet you and such and such a place.”

Hadith #3898
The Book of Agriculture · Narrated by al-Laith bin Sa'd الليث بن سعد, Hajayn bin al-Muthna حجين بن المثني, Hnzlh bin Qays bin 'Amr حنظلة بن قيس بن عمرو, Rabi'ya bin Abi 'Abdur Rahman, Rafi' bin Khadij bin Rafi'

“My paternal uncle sent me with a slave of his, to Sa’eed bin Al-Musayyab to ask him about Al-Muzara’ah. He said: ‘Ibn ‘Umar did not see anything wrong with it, until he heard the Hadith from Rafi’ bin Khadij. Then he met him, and Rafi’ said: “The Prophet came to Banu Harithah and saw some crops. He said: ‘How good are the crops of Zubair.’ They said: ‘It is not Zubair’s.’ He said: ‘Is the land not Zubair’s?’ They said: ‘No (it is not his), rather he is leasing it.’ The Messenger of Allah said: ‘Take your crops and give him what he spent.’ So we took our crops, and gave him what he had spent.”

Hadith #3392
Commercial Transactions (Kitab Al-Buyu) · Narrated by Hnzlh bin Qays bin 'Amr حنظلة بن قيس بن عمرو, Imam Maalik مالك بن أنس بن مالك بن أبي عامر, Qutayba bin Sa'id bin Jamil قتيبة بن سعيد بن جميل, Rabi'ya bin Abi 'Abdur Rahman, Rafi' bin Khadij bin Rafi' · Sahih

I asked Rafi’ b. Khadij about the lease of land for gold and silver (i.e. for dinars and dirhams). There is no harm in it, for the people used to let out land in the time of the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) for what grew by the current of water and at the banks of streamlets and at the places of cultivation. So sometimes this (portion) perished and that (portion) was saved, and sometimes this remained intact and that perished. There was no (form of) lease among the people except this. Therefore, he forbade it. But if there is something which is secure and known, then there is no harm in it. The tradition of Ibrahim is more perfect. Qutaibah said: “from Hanzalah on the authority of Rafi’ “. Abu Dawud said: A similar tradition has been transmitted by Yahya b. Sa’id from Hanzalah.

Hadith #3610
The Office of the Judge (Kitab Al-Aqdiyah) · Narrated by Rabi'ya bin Abi 'Abdur Rahman, Sulaiman bin Bilal al-Taymi سليمان بن بلال التيمي, Ziyad bin Yonus bin Sa'id زياد بن يونس بن سعيد · Sahih

The Prophet (ﷺ) gave a decision on the basis of an oath and a single witness. Abu Dawud said: Al-Rabi’ bin Sulaiman al-Mu’adhdhin told me some additional words in this tradition: Al-Shafi’i told me from ‘Abd al-‘Aziz. I then mentioned it fo Suhail who said: Rabi’ah told me – and he is reliable in my opinion – that I told him this (tradition) and I do not remember it. ‘Abd al-‘Aziz said: Suhail suffered from some disease which caused him to lose a little of his intelligence, and he forgot some of his traditions. Thereafter Suhail would narrate traditions from Rabi’ah on the authority of his father.
